Em 27/02/2008, às 17:38, Leandro DUTRA escreveu: > Um problema cabeludo, pelo menos para minha inguinorança. > > Tenho um dump completo (pg_dumpall) do Mediawiki 1.11, tirado no 8.2. > > Na máquina nova, estou com PostgreSQL 8.3, para o qual peguei o > Mediawiki de desenvolvimento (phase3 do Subversion). > > Teoricamente seria só copiar os arquivos de configuração, importar o > dump para a 8.3, e correr para o abraço, certo? > > Bom, não sei o que fiz de errado, mas não funciona: > > [EMAIL PROTECTED]:~$ psql -f ~leandro/pg.dump > pg.log 2> err.log > [EMAIL PROTECTED]:~$ head -n 25 err.log > psql:/home/leandro/pg.dump:17: ERROR: role "postgres" already exists > psql:/home/leandro/pg.dump:21: NOTICE: schema "mediawiki" does not > exist > psql:/home/leandro/pg.dump:29: NOTICE: schema "mediawiki" does not > exist > psql:/home/leandro/pg.dump:97: ERROR: could not find function > "gtsq_in" in file "/usr/lib/postgresql/8.3/lib/tsearch2.so" > psql:/home/leandro/pg.dump:100: ERROR: function > public.gtsq_in(cstring) does not exist > > Procurando pelo Google, parece que ninguém escreveu um guia de > migração do tsearch2 do 8.2 para o 8.3, e o pg_dumpall; pgsql -f > realmente não funciona. > > Custa-me crer que o 8.3 tenha saído sem isso, então prefiro acreditar > que eu é que não soube procurar. >
Mas fora esses erros o dump deve ter sido restaurado, certo? Se o Mediawiki de desenvolvimento funciona com a api do tsearch na 8.3 tudo deve funcionar. -- Diogo Biazus [EMAIL PROTECTED] http://www.softa.com.br http://www.postgresql.org.br _______________________________________________ pgbr-geral mailing list pgbr-geral@listas.postgresql.org.br https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ral